KDOC 327: 変数交換のイディオム

この文書のステータス

  • 作成
    • 2025-01-13 貴島
  • レビュー
    • <署名>

概要

Goで変数の交換が必要なとき、短く書ける。

import "fmt"

func main(){
        a, b := 1, 2
	  a, b = b, a
        fmt.Printf("%d, %d", a, b)
}
2, 1

関連

なし。